Context: Understanding the Machinery

To understand why this matters, we must understand what Chainlink actually does. At its core, it is the infrastructure layer for the decentralized economy. It provides Oracle services—the critical pipeline that allows smart contracts to securely interact with off-chain data. Without Oracles, DeFi protocols cannot determine asset prices, insurance platforms cannot verify weather events, and gaming applications cannot produce provably fair randomness.

Chainlink remains the dominant player in this sector, with an estimated market share north of 50%. Its suite of services includes standard Data Feeds, Verifiable Random Functions (VRF) for gaming, Automation for contract maintenance, and the Cross-Chain Interoperability Protocol (CCIP). CCIP is arguably the most strategically vital piece of the stack. It aims to be the TCP/IP of blockchain—a standardized layer that allows value and information to flow safely between different networks.

Core: The Evidence Chain and Its Gaps

The core issue here is the correlation between integration counts and actual value capture. I have spent the better part of a decade tracing token flows and dissecting protocol metrics. In 2020, I analyzed Uniswap V2 liquidity events and discovered that 80% of initial liquidity came from bots rather than retail users. That report taught me a valuable lesson: surface metrics often obscure mechanical realities.

Let us apply that principle to the "nine integrations." The first question is: What is the actual conversion rate of integration to usage? A protocol can integrate a Chainlink price feed in a day. It requires technical documentation and a single transaction to reference the aggregator address. If that protocol receives only $10,000 in daily trading volume, the LINK consumption required for that oracle service is trivial.

My analysis of on-chain data shows that the relationship between new integrations and protocol revenue is not linear. I have audited projects that boasted dozens of partnerships, yet their fee treasury remained static. Conversely, I have seen a single high-volume integration dwarf the impact of a hundred low-quality deployments. The number "nine" is a vanity metric until we see the associated demand.

Furthermore, the phrase "five services and chains" often signals a multi-chain expansion of existing products. This is a growth vector, but it is a zero-to-one story. If a protocol deploys Data Feeds on a newly launched Layer 2, that is a positive outcome for the ecosystem. Yet, it does not automatically translate into a significant increase in LINK's burn rate or fee generation.

The hidden reality, which I have observed in my forensic work, is that many "integrations" are marketing alignments. They involve minimal liquidity or user activity. They are announcements designed to build narrative traction. To ascertain the veracity of this claim, I would need to see the specific contract addresses and analyze the transaction history against the aggregator through a tool like Dune Analytics.

Contrarian: Correlation Is Not Causation

The prevailing narrative suggests that rising adoption implies a rising LINK price. This is a dangerously simplistic assumption. It ignores the tokenomics reality. LINK is a utility and staking token. Its demand is driven by node operator fees and staking rewards, not simply by the number of integrations.

Let's break down the economics. If the nine integrations are in their "testnet" phase, they incur zero costs. They generate no revenue. They do not increase the demand for LINK as a payment medium. Even on mainnet, the base fee to call a Chainlink data feed is often paid in the native blockchain asset (like ETH) or a stablecoin, not solely in LINK. The user pays the aggregator operator in the gas token; the operator then covers the LINK cost for node compensation. Consequently, the correlation between "integration X" and "LINK buy pressure" is indirect and can be significantly delayed.

We must also address the sustainability of the incentive scheme. If these new integrations are being subsidized by the Chainlink ecosystem via grants or "development bounties," then the revealed preference is disingenuous. It is similar to the DeFi liquidity mining frenzy of 2020—projects subsidized inflated Total Value Locked (TVL) figures, and when the incentives ceased, the liquidity evaporated. In the current market, we must ask whether these announced integrations are organic choices driven by a genuine need for decentralized security, or simply low-cost adoption for protocols seeking legitimacy for their new token.
